What is the Montana Motor Vehicle Bill of Sale?
The Montana Motor Vehicle Bill of Sale serves as a legal document that facilitates the transfer of vehicle ownership within the state. This document not only reinforces the transaction but also provides essential legal protection for all parties involved. Required information includes detailed entries for seller and buyer names and addresses, along with specific vehicle information such as make, model, and identification number.
An important aspect of this bill of sale is denoting the sale as "As-Is" without warranty, which protects the seller from future claims related to the vehicle. Overall, this document is a pivotal part of the vehicle transfer process in Montana, ensuring clarity and legal compliance.

Key Features of the Montana Motor Vehicle Bill of Sale
Essential elements of the Montana Motor Vehicle Bill of Sale include various field requirements that must be completed accurately. These fields capture details such as names, addresses, and comprehensive vehicle information. Additionally, the form includes an Odometer Disclosure Statement, which is mandated by federal law to disclose accurate mileage at the time of sale.
-
Seller and buyer names and addresses
-
Vehicle specifics including make, model, year, and VIN
-
Odometer Disclosure Statement included
-
Promissory installment note and down payment details

Who is required to sign the Montana Motor Vehicle Bill of Sale?
The seller must sign the Montana Motor Vehicle Bill of Sale, while the buyer's signature is not mandatory. It is essential for the seller’s documentation purpose.
Are there any eligibility requirements for using this bill of sale?
Anyone involved in the exchange of a motor vehicle in Montana, including private sellers and buyers, can use this Bill of Sale to document the sale legally.
Do I need to notarize the Montana Motor Vehicle Bill of Sale?
No, notarization is not required for the Montana Motor Vehicle Bill of Sale, making it easier to complete the transaction without additional steps.
What information is needed to complete the form?
To complete the form, you will need the seller's and buyer's names and addresses, vehicle details including make, model, year, VIN, and sale terms.
